Output ec541c36276991f423f979f5f06df9c93ead9eacb588e10039cb12c99f8081f9:1

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b12b7f8a84926700b0df1f824c405fc4c523d97 OP_EQUAL
address
3QaZxHba8YG9fgxCaSwLguka9cb1DouKpN
transaction
ec541c36276991f423f979f5f06df9c93ead9eacb588e10039cb12c99f8081f9
spent
true